Overview
We are seeking a visionary Mechanical Systems Architect to define and lead the mechanical design, operations, and thermal strategy for next-generation AI-scale data centers. This role sits at the intersection of engineering innovation and high-performance computing—driving breakthroughs in cooling, efficiency, and mechanical reliability for hyperscale environments.

Reporting directly to the Chief Engineer, this leader will be the principal authority for mechanical systems design and operations, guiding the evolution of advanced cooling topologies that support GPU-dense workloads and large-scale AI clusters. The ideal candidate combines deep technical mastery with proven leadership to architect sustainable, efficient, and globally replicable systems.

Key Responsibilities
Mechanical Architecture & Strategy
  • Architect and own the end-to-end mechanical systems roadmap for AI-scale compute environments.
  • Define internal design standards, templates, and repeatable system patterns across all facilities to ensure uniformity, compliance, and operational excellence.
  • Lead multi-disciplinary mechanical teams through design, construction, commissioning, and lifecycle operations.
  • Establish design governance frameworks to ensure mechanical scalability and energy efficiency across global deployments.

Advanced Cooling & Thermal Innovation
  • Develop and deploy next-generation cooling technologies such as direct-to-chip liquid cooling, immersion systems, and rear-door heat exchangers.
  • Oversee thermal modeling, CFD analysis, and airflow optimization to maintain ideal performance at maximum density.
  • Evaluate and pilot emerging technologies—phase-change cooling, AI-assisted thermal modeling, and novel heat-transfer materials—to push mechanical boundaries.
  • Collaborate closely with electrical and controls teams to achieve fully integrated and adaptive thermal-power architectures.

Operations, Reliability & Continuous Improvement
  • Direct mechanical system commissioning, testing, and handover to operations with measurable KPIs for uptime and efficiency.
  • Implement predictive analytics and real-time monitoring platforms to enhance system visibility, reliability, and maintainability.
  • Lead root-cause analysis of mechanical incidents and deploy resilience strategies that improve system availability and fault tolerance.
  • Oversee vendor relationships, qualification standards, and long-term maintenance programs to sustain performance consistency.

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Mechanical Engineering.
  • 12+ years of experience in data center, mission-critical, or energy-intensive environments.
  • Deep expertise in thermodynamics, fluid dynamics, HVAC, and advanced cooling technologies.
  • Demonstrated leadership in hyperscale or GPU-accelerated mechanical system design.
  • Strong background in CFD modeling, system optimization, and operational analytics.
  • Proven ability to guide multi-disciplinary engineering teams and collaborate across electrical, controls, and operations groups.
  • Strong communicator capable of influencing both technical teams and executive leadership.
  • Bonus: Experience in large-scale mechanical system expansion and high-density compute environments.
